The Importance of Family-Friendly Places
Creating spaces that cater to families is not just a trend but a necessity in today’s fast-paced world. Family-friendly establishments offer a welcoming environment where individuals of all ages can come together to enjoy quality time, make memories, and foster strong relationships.
Benefits for Families
Family-friendly places provide a safe and inclusive setting for parents and children to bond and engage in meaningful activities. Whether it’s a restaurant with a kids’ menu, a park with playgrounds, or a museum with interactive exhibits, these establishments prioritize the needs and interests of families.
Community Building
By catering to families, businesses contribute to the overall well-being of the community. Family-friendly establishments promote social interaction, create opportunities for families to connect with one another, and strengthen the fabric of society.
Economic Impact
From increased foot traffic in local businesses to boosted tourism in family-friendly destinations, catering to families can have a positive economic impact. Families are more likely to frequent establishments that welcome children and offer amenities that cater to their needs.

Potential for increased noise levels in family-friendly establishments, which may not be ideal for patrons seeking a quiet environment.
Family-friendly establishments, while fostering a welcoming atmosphere for families, may present a con in the form of potential increased noise levels. This can be a drawback for patrons who seek a quieter environment to relax or engage in conversation without distractions. The lively and bustling nature of family-friendly places, filled with children’s laughter and chatter, may not always align with the preferences of individuals looking for a more serene setting. Finding a balance between accommodating families and providing a tranquil space for all patrons can be a challenge for such establishments.

Crowded spaces and longer wait times at family-friendly venues, especially during peak hours or holidays.
One notable drawback of family-friendly establishments is the potential for crowded spaces and extended wait times, particularly during peak hours or holidays. The increased demand for services and amenities geared towards families can lead to a bustling environment that may be overwhelming for some visitors. Families may find themselves waiting longer to be seated at restaurants, accessing popular attractions, or engaging in activities, which can test patience and detract from the overall experience. Managing expectations and planning ahead can help mitigate this con of family-friendly venues.
